Pejegato atlántico vs Devil Maple
Apristurus laurussonii compared with Acer diabolicum
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Pejegato atlántico | Devil Maple |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(planta) |
| Phylum | Chordata (cordados)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Chondrichthyes (Cartilaginous Fish)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Carcharhiniformes (Ground Sharks) | Sapindales (Sapindales) |
| Family | Scyliorhinidae | Sapindaceae |
| Genus | Apristurus | Acer |
| Species | Apristurus laurussonii | Acer diabolicum |
